Getting a random message from time to time might not be a big problem, as you can simply delete it. However, if someone’s spamming your inbox or sending you inappropriate messages, you might decide to block them. Here’s how to block messages on your iPhone XS Max.

Block Through the Messaging App
This is the easiest and the most frequently used way to block unwanted messages from pesky senders. This is how it works on the iPhone XS Max:
1. Tap the “Messaging” app icon on your phone’s Home screen.
2. Once the app launches, browse the message threads to locate the sender you’d like to block.
3. Tap the thread to open it.
4. Next, tap the icon with the contact’s initials to open the options menu.
5. Once the menu opens, tap the “i” icon. It should be located on the right side of the menu.
6. Tap the name or the number of the contact you intend to block. Note that unknown senders will be displayed as phone numbers here.
7. Tap the “Block this Caller” option at the bottom of the screen.
8. Confirm your choice by tapping “Block Contact”.
Block Through the Settings App
Alternatively, you can block unwanted messages via the ubiquitous “Settings” app. It is a less used route, but nonetheless equally efficient as the previous one. Here’s what you should do:
1. Tap the “Settings” app on your phone’s Home screen.
2. Next, tap the “Messages” tab to access it.
3. Once in the “Messages” menu, you should tap the “Blocked” tab.
4. When it opens, tap the “Add New” button.
5. Next, you will be shown the list of your contacts. Browse it and select the one that you want to block by tapping on its name. Have in mind that the “Blocked” sub-menu allows you to block both individual senders and groups.
Block Spam Messages
The iPhone XS Max, like the rest of iOS 12-operated devices, allows you to block messages from unknown senders. This means that you no longer have to manually delete spam and random messages you receive. To do it, follow these easy steps:
1. Launch the “Settings” app from your Home screen.
2. Tap the “Messages” tab.
3. Once in the “Messages” settings panel, look for the “Filter Unknown Senders” option and tap the slider switch next to it.
Unblock
Once a sender is blocked, either through the Messaging or Settings apps, they won’t be able to pester you anymore. However, if you decide to unblock them, here’s how you can do it:
1. Open the “Settings” app from your iPhone’s Home screen.
2. Next, you should select the “Messages” tab.
3. Locate the “Blocked” button and tap it.
4. When the “Blocked” sub-menu opens, tap the “Edit” button (it’s located in the upper-right corner).
5. Your phone will then show you the list of all blocked senders. Tap the red icon next to a contact that you want to unblock. Have in mind that you can select multiple contacts.
6. Tap the “Unblock” button.
